If your perfect summer getaway includes wide open skies, mountain views, and the sound of live acoustic music, the Livingston Songwriter Festival should be at the top of your list. This annual event takes place each summer in the heart of downtown Livingston, Montana—just a short 10-minute drive from Livingston / Paradise Valley KOA Holiday—and it brings together talented singer-songwriters from across the country for a weekend of unforgettable performances.
A Festival Unlike Any Other
The Livingston Songwriter Festival is all about connection—between artists and audience, between music and story, and between locals and visitors who share a love of authentic, heartfelt sound. Performances are held in small, intimate venues like art galleries, historic buildings, cozy bars, and even outdoor patios. You won’t find giant crowds or flashy stages here. Instead, you’ll experience original acoustic sets where the focus is on the music and the message.
Many artists take time during their sets to talk about their songs, giving the audience a behind-the-scenes look at the creative process. It’s a rare kind of listening experience that feels both personal and inspiring. Whether you’re a longtime fan of Americana, folk, country, or indie music—or just love hearing great live performances—this festival offers something special.
What to Expect
The festival typically runs over a long weekend and includes both free and ticketed performances. Throughout each day and into the evening, guests can hop between venues across downtown Livingston to catch different artists and styles. It’s a laid-back atmosphere, and you can build your own schedule based on your interests.
In addition to the music, you’ll find time to explore local restaurants, coffee shops, breweries, and artisan stores. Livingston has a strong creative community, and it really shines during festival weekend.
